Transaction 31e6fca859278b18de394793c48e8ac4be943122bf2c749237ff414a9ae83719

1 Input
2 Outputs
  • 31e6fca859278b18de394793c48e8ac4be943122bf2c749237ff414a9ae83719:0
  • value  1592764
    address  2NFhcaa9fEhFsgkYoxcntFZW4pu1eCXooQi
  • 31e6fca859278b18de394793c48e8ac4be943122bf2c749237ff414a9ae83719:1
  • value  8367941540
    address  2NAP6n4naQXJZXxZ2ciYcfVU9XGiz3QLx56